How they compare
Israel currently reports 19,569 against 13,445 in Denmark, a difference of 6,124.
That makes Israel's figure about 1.5 times Denmark's.
Across all 5 years both countries report, Israel has been ahead every year.
Denmark ranks 24th and Israel ranks 21st of 91 countries.
Israel has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
